The Psychology of Group Fitness
Group fitness classes are consistently shown to have a powerful psychological impact on participants. The camaraderie and collective energy of a group can be incredibly motivating, pushing individuals to work harder and achieve more than they might on their own. The shared experience fosters a sense of belonging and social connection, combating feelings of isolation and loneliness. Furthermore, the presence of an instructor and fellow participants creates a level of accountability that can help individuals stay committed to their fitness routines. The endorphin release during exercise also contributes to improved mood and reduced stress levels, further enhancing the psychological benefits of group fitness. This supportive environment also encourages participants to challenge themselves and step outside of their comfort zones.
| Fitness Studio Type | Typical Class Size | Focus/Specialty | Community Emphasis |
|---|---|---|---|
| Spin Studio | 20-40 | Indoor cycling, high-intensity cardio | High – Rhythmic music and energetic instructors create a communal vibe. |
| Yoga Studio | 10-25 | Mindfulness, flexibility, strength | Moderate to High – Emphasis on breathwork and mindful movement. |
| Barre Studio | 15-30 | Low-impact, full-body toning | Moderate – Focus on precision and proper form. |
| HIIT Studio | 10-20 | High-Intensity Interval Training | High – Encourages pushing personal limits in a supportive environment. |

The Role of Nutrition and Mindfulness
Nutrition plays a pivotal role in supporting holistic wellness. A diet rich in whole, unprocessed foods provides the essential nutrients needed for optimal physical and mental function. Mindful eating, which involves paying attention to the experience of eating without judgment, can help individuals develop a healthier relationship with food and cultivate a greater sense of awareness. Similarly, incorporating mindfulness practices like meditation or yoga can help to reduce stress, improve focus, and enhance emotional regulation. These practices encourage a greater connection to the present moment, allowing individuals to respond to challenges with greater clarity and resilience. A mindful approach to daily life extends beyond food and meditation, influencing decision-making and interactions with others.

Building Sustainable Wellness Habits
Achieving lasting wellness isn’t about making drastic changes overnight; it’s about building sustainable habits that can be integrated into your daily routine. Start small, set realistic goals, and focus on making incremental improvements. Consistency is key – even short, regular workouts are more effective than infrequent, intense sessions. Find activities that you enjoy, as you’re more likely to stick with them long-term. Surround yourself with a supportive network of friends, family, or fitness buddies who can provide encouragement and accountability. Remember that setbacks are inevitable; don't let them derail your progress. View them as learning opportunities and adjust your approach as needed.
Self-compassion is also crucial. Treat yourself with the same kindness and understanding that you would offer a friend. Avoid negative self-talk and focus on celebrating your accomplishments, no matter how small. Prioritizing self-care – whether it’s taking a relaxing bath, reading a good book, or spending time in nature – is essential for maintaining emotional well-being. Wellness is a continuous journey, not a destination. Embrace the process, be patient with yourself, and celebrate every step along the way.
